Ok, so i know we have pianobar / PianoPPC and they both work great, but i sometimes like to look at album art. Lol. Anyway, i found a way to get pandora's website player working. It isn't perfect, but it works.

Upon first logging in, you WILL get a few playback and UI glitches, but they smooth out after the whole player/page layout finishes loading (usually within the first 5-10 seconds). CPU use averages 50-70% on my 1.42ghz iBook G4. So in reality, this is more proof of concept as it isn't as efficient as pianobar.

Sometimes the web player fails to load. If that's the case the app will tell you so. Just exit the app, wait a few seconds and relaunch it.

I know for sure it's not 100% stable, and it'll turn your iBook in to a lap furnace, but hey, it works. Kind of. ;)
